A reputable residential care provider is seeking a Senior Residential Care Worker at The Retreat in Kirkby-in-Ashfield. The role involves delivering high-quality care and emotional support to children, ensuring their safety and wellbeing.
Candidates should have a Level 3 qualification in Child Care and at least 12 months of relevant experience. The position offers an attractive salary of £38,554 per year, along with various staff benefits including professional development opportunities and a £500 'Refer a Friend' bonus.
